[tōng]
[动]
(戳开) open up or clear out by poking or jabbing; poke; jab
poke up the fire
通炉子
jab the cleaning rod into a sewer pipe
通下水道
(有路达到) lead to; go to
extend in all directions; be linked by rail and road to various parts of the country
四通八达
The expressway goes [leads] straight to Shenyang.
这条高速公路直通沈阳。
(连接; 相来往) connect; communicate; transmit
communicate news
沟通情况
send secret messages
暗通款曲
exchange information
互通情报
each supplies what the other needs; supply each other's needs
互通有无
The two rooms are connected [open into each other].
两个房间是通着的。
(传达;使知道) notify; tell
phone sb. up; give sb. a ring; call sb. up
通个电话
tell one's name
通名报姓
(了解; 懂得) understand; know; master
have a good command of English
精通英语
learn without a teacher; self-taught
无师自通
He knows three languages.
他通3种语言。
[名]
(精通某一方面的人) authority; expert
an old China hand; Sinologue
中国通
an expert on Japan
日本通
know-all; Jack of all trades; a master of everything
万事通
(姓氏) a surname
Tong Qi
通琦
[形]
(不堵塞的) open; through
a through street
直通街道
open bowels
大便畅通
The call has been put through.
电话打通了。
This idea will work.
这个主意行得通。
(通顺) logical; coherent
The essay is ungrammatical and incoherent.
文章写得文理不通。
(普通; 一般) common; general
a general term
通称
the general pronunciation of a word
词的通常读音
common time
普通拍子
(整个; 全部) all; whole; entire
the whole body
通身
take an overall view of the situation
通观全局
all night long
通宵达旦
overall planning
通盘规划
